    Can you describe your network setup more? Why are there three different IPs that jellyfin is listening on?

    10.14.0.2
    192.168.56.1
    192.168.1.233

    Turn off the jellyfin server and go to C:\ProgramData\Jellyfin\Server\config. Open network.xml.

    There should be a line that looks like this

    Quote:<LocalNetworkAddresses />

    Change it to what I have below, but swap out the IP for which ever IP you want Jellyfin to bind to.

    Code:
    <LocalNetworkAddresses>
        <string>192.168.1.2</string>
      </LocalNetworkAddresses>

    Start Jellyfin again.
